On 27/05/2014 12:45, Hans-Georg Scherneck wrote:
> I'm running cygwin x on my laptop [version 1.7.29(0.272/5/3), Windows 7 prof], start windows on
> remote machines (cygwin and linux mint), that are exported to my laptop. I've noted the problem for
> more than a year now and it's irritating still, new versions of cygwin and applications notwithstanding.
>
> Here's what happens:
> I enter text into emacs, move mouse to an xterm, click and enter text there, but text is going into
> emacs. I can only move keyboard flow away from emacs after having done some nuisance operations in
> the emacs window, like moving around the pointer; it mostly helps with one such instance, sometimes
> I have to repeat. It's rather unpredictable. The raised status of the xterm window, however, is
> deceiving me. So text goes even into hidden emacs windows.

I can't reproduce this.

Can you be a bit more specific about how you are running the X server 
(/var/log/xwin/XWin.0.log would be nice) and which window manager you 
are using?
